How to read the free ranks
For every stock, we judge its performance against its peers and rank it on a scale of 1 to 100. The higher the rank, the better the stock performs than its peers. And, we do this for six investment strategies:
Value - shows how good of a value the stock is. Green is "inexpensive"; red is "expensive".
Growth - shows a company's growth potential. Green is "high growth" expected; red is "tough times ahead".
Safety - relates to the amount of debt a company has. Green is low debt level; red is high debt level.
Combined Financial - this isn't an average of the first three ranks but rather a consolidated view across several financial indicators. Green = good; red = tread carefully.
(NEW) Sentiment - quantifies professional analyst ratings and holdings as well as market pulse. Green = positive sentiment; red = skepticism (Only available to Premium Subscribers).
(NEW) 360° View - the ultimate rating with all financial and non-financial indicators.

Value Metrics in Detail
ANALYSIS: With an Obermatt Value Rank of 69 (better than 69% compared with alternatives), Deutsche Beteiligungs AG shares are more attractively priced than the majority of comparable stocks. The Value Rank is based on consolidating four value indicators, with half of the indicators below and half above average for Deutsche Beteiligungs AG. Price-to-Profit (also referred to as price-earnings, P/E) is 91 which means that the stock price compared with what market professionals expect for future profits is lower than for 91% of comparable companies, indicating a good value concerning Deutsche Beteiligungs AG's profit levels. The same is valid for Price-to-Book Capital (also referred to as market-to-book ratio) with a Price-to-Book Rank of 88, which means that the stock price is lower as regards to invested capital than for 88% of comparable investments. On the other hand, Price-to-Sales is less favorable than for 59% of alternatives (only 41% of peers have an even less favorable ratio). The same is valid for dividend yield, which is lower than for 74% of comparable companies, making the stock more expensive compared with the company's expected dividend payouts. ...read more
RECOMMENDATION: The overall picture with a consolidated Value Rank of 69, is a buy recommendation based on Deutsche Beteiligungs AG's stock price compared with the company's operational size and dividend yields. This is a puzzling picture, because it means that profits are high while dividends are low. Since the stock price is low compared with invested capital but high concerning expected revenues, the company has more invested capital than peers for generating the same amount of revenue. Since profits are higher, it could be a "cash cow" situation (using the classic Boston Consulting Group or BCG matrix naming convention) where the company is on a downward trend, still living from the profits of past products. As the company pays low dividends, it may harbor the opinion that a turnaround is possible, and it rather invests the cash than distribute it to shareholders through dividends, thus sealing the company's fate early. Any investment optimism should only be a buy trigger once thorough research is completed. We recommend further analyzing the stock with Obermatt’s Value, Safety, and Sentiment Ranks, including the 360° View, before making an investment decision, which is especially important in this case, as the financial indicators are inconclusive. ...read more

Safety Metrics in Detail
ANALYSIS: With an Obermatt Safety Rank of 53 (better than 53% compared with alternatives), the company Deutsche Beteiligungs AG has financing practices on the safer side, which mean that their overall debt burden is lower than average. This doesn't mean that the business of Deutsche Beteiligungs AG is safe, it only means that the company is on the safer side regarding possible bankruptcy, assuming that public reporting is correct. The Safety Rank is based on consolidating three financing indicators, with two out of three indicators above-average for Deutsche Beteiligungs AG. Refinancing is at 55, meaning the portion of the debt that is about to be refinanced is below average. It has less debt in the refinancing stage than 55% of its competitors. Liquidity is also good at 79, meaning the company generates more profit to service its debt than 79% of its competitors. This indicates that the company is safer when it comes to debt service. However, Leverage is rather large at 26, which means the company has an above-average debt-to-equity ratio. It has more debt than 74% of its competitors. ...read more
RECOMMENDATION: With a consolidated Safety Rank of 53 (better than 53% compared with alternatives), Deutsche Beteiligungs AG has a financing structure that is safer than that of its competitors. This is not bad if things go well. The higher debt level means better returns to shareholders if things go well. Many top-performing companies operate with higher debt levels, and Deutsche Beteiligungs AG could be in that group. But if you expect the environment to turn rougher, the higher leverage could become a problem. The same is valid if you expect interest rates to rise. That could squeeze shareholder returns, which so far have benefitted from better conditions. In the long-term, investors may have a debt challenge with Deutsche Beteiligungs AG and should also compare Obermatt’s Value, Growth, and Sentiment Ranks before making a decision. ...read more
